summaryrefslogtreecommitdiffstats
path: root/chrome/browser/content_settings/content_settings_utils.h
diff options
context:
space:
mode:
Diffstat (limited to 'chrome/browser/content_settings/content_settings_utils.h')
-rw-r--r--chrome/browser/content_settings/content_settings_utils.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/chrome/browser/content_settings/content_settings_utils.h b/chrome/browser/content_settings/content_settings_utils.h
index 4fae58c..4b0e81b 100644
--- a/chrome/browser/content_settings/content_settings_utils.h
+++ b/chrome/browser/content_settings/content_settings_utils.h
@@ -17,6 +17,7 @@ class Value;
}
class GURL;
+class HostContentSettingsMap;
namespace content_settings {
@@ -85,6 +86,11 @@ ContentSetting GetContentSetting(
const std::string& resource_identifier,
bool include_incognito);
+// Populates |rules| with content setting rules for content types that are
+// handled by the renderer.
+void GetRendererContentSettingRules(const HostContentSettingsMap* map,
+ RendererContentSettingRules* rules);
+
} // namespace content_settings
#endif // CHROME_BROWSER_CONTENT_SETTINGS_CONTENT_SETTINGS_UTILS_H_